WebApr 21, 2024 · Hundreds of homes near Flagstaff, Arizona, have been evacuated as a fast-moving wildfire threatened hundreds of structures Wednesday after destroying at least … WebOn 20 April 2024, the Tunnel Fire, the biggest incident of the year in Arizona, burned thousands of acres north of Flagstaff. This included the entirety of Sunset Crater Volcano National Monument. More than 700 homeowners were forced to evacuate, and at least 30 structures were destroyed. A state of emergency was also declared. [1] [2]

Two smaller fires in the vicinity,... Web1 day ago · Coconino National Forest officials say fire crews extinguished a small wildfire Tuesday in Flagstaff. It burned on about a tenth of an acre near the Fat Man’s Loop Trail on the south side of Mount Elden. Officials say it was reported as a tree on fire and was human caused. Two national forest engines responded and put out the blaze.
